Know That You Are Found in Christ

2 Corinthians 5:17 “Therefore if anyone is in Christ, he is a new creation. The old has passed away; behold, the new has come.” Your search for something is anchored in your hunger to please Christ. Your desires are no longer rooted in redeeming yourself for others approval, but to be used by God and ignited by His flame.

The old you cannot go where God is sending you. Time to move on. The old you actually has no permission to move forward into God’s blessing because they don’t have the capacity to receive nor take care of it. Your guilt, your shame, even those mistakes have no home here. It’s no longer who you are. You have been made new.
